The global automotive infotainment market size was valued at USD 22.6 Billion in 2025. Looking forward, IMARC Group estimates the market to reach USD 41.5 Billion by 2034, exhibiting a CAGR of 7.00% from 2026-2034. Asia Pacific currently dominates the market, holding a market share of over 40.7% in 2025 . The market is driven by increasing demand for advanced infotainment systems due to smartphone integration, 5G-enabled connectivity, driver-assistance features, and loT, which together elevate comfort, safety, and convinienvce. Enhanced user interfaces, real-time updates, personalized content, and regulatory-backed innovation are shaping consumer expectations and driving the automotive infotainment market share.

AUTOMOTIVE INFOTAINMENT MARKET TRENDS:

Growing Demand for Connected Vehicles and Seamless Smartphone Integration

The integration of smartphones with vehicles, through platforms like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, enables users to seamlessly access navigation, communication, and entertainment apps directly from their car's display. The advent of 5G is enhancing these features, facilitating quicker vehicle-to-everything (V2X) communications, crucial for adv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S). Moreover, as personal demand for connected vehicles increases, car manufacturers are prioritizing the delivery of seamless, smartphone-like experiences, providing functionalities like streaming, social media access, and real-time navigation. Furthermore, the emergence of advanced interfaces, including voice activation, touch screens, and AI-driven customization, is improving user experiences, rendering vehicles more engaging and user-friendly. In 2025, Apple officially introduced CarPlay Ultra, its advanced infotainment system, beginning with new Aston Martin models in the US and Canada. CarPlay Ultra integrates thoroughly with vehicle systems to show speed, fuel information, and additional details, necessitating an iPhone 12 or newer with iOS 18.5. Hyundai, Kia, and Genesis will also support it soon.

Regulatory and Industry Standards Influencing Innovation

Regulations focused on minimizing driver distraction impact the design and features of these systems, necessitating compliance with various global standards. This includes regulations on screen placement, user interface complexity, and hands-free operation. Innovation in safe infotainment systems is encouraged by regulations such as UNECE R155 and R156, which regulate cybersecurity and software updates. Design procedures are influenced by functional safety standards like ISO 26262, which propel the development of fail-safe solutions. Guidelines that encourage AI and smart device integration, like CarPlay and Android Auto compatibility, also spur innovation. Additionally, environmental regulations are pushing for more sustainable infotainment systems, in terms of materials, manufacturing, and energy efficiency, particularly in the electric vehicle sector. Industry preferences for connectivity, generally including Wi-Fi and Bluetooth, guarantee compatibility with an extensive range of personal devices, encouraging an upgraded customer experience. The development of such standards is requisite for incorporating innovative technologies such as augmented reality (AR) in navigation applications. Together, such standardization and regulatory efforts not only steer the functionality and design of infotainment systems but also bolster advancements, ensuring systems are technologically upgraded, user-friendly, and environmentally friendly. Increased Time Spent in Vehicles

With rising traffic congestion and longer commute times, individuals are spending additional time in their cars. For instance, INRIX, Inc., a worldwide frontrunner in transportation data and analytics, published the 2024 Global Traffic Scorecard that highlighted and ranked congestion and commuting patterns in almost 1,000 cities across 37 nations. Istanbul experienced 105 hours lost to traffic delays, leading the global rankings, followed by New York City (102 hours) and Chicago (102 hours). This change is influencing the demand for in-car entertainment and convenience options, as individuals aim to enhance their travel time for productivity or pleasure. Infotainment systems are being developed to meet this demand, providing an array of services, ranging from music and video streaming to live traffic updates and hands-free communication. Numerous contemporary cars are now fitted with options such as Apple CarPlay or Android Auto, allowing drivers to effortlessly connect their smartphones for navigation, entertainment, and communication.

Adoption of ADAS and Autonomous Vehicles

The rising use of ADAS and the progress in autonomous vehicles is propelling the growth of the automotive infotainment sector. As vehicles become more automated, the demand for advanced infotainment systems that improve the driving experience also grows. ADAS technologies, such as lane-keeping assistance, adaptive cruise control, and automatic braking depend on these systems for the display of real-time data and integration with various vehicle functions. Additionally, the rise of completely self-driving vehicles is driving the need for infotainment systems that emphasize entertainment, productivity, and communication, particularly as the driver's responsibilities lessen. These systems are anticipated to provide engaging content, video calls, and tailored media. For instance, as it is anticipated that fully autonomous vehicles (Level 4) will make up 2.5% of worldwide new car sales by 2030, infotainment systems will develop to incorporate additional entertainment options and ADAS features, such as collision alerts, to improve safety and user experience.

In 2025, Asia Pacific accounted for the largest market share of over 40.7%. The automotive infotainment market in Asia-Pacific is expanding quickly as a result of rising consumer preference for connected technologies, urbanisation, and vehicle sales. With a 10% year-over-year rise in production volume from over 46 million units in 2021 to over 50 Million units in 2022 and over 55 Million units in 2023, the Asia-Pacific area is the largest automobile production region in the world. China (more than 30 million automobiles), Japan (almost 9 million vehicles), India (about 5.9 Million vehicles), South Korea (more than 4 Million vehicles), and Thailand (nearly 1.9 Million vehicles) were the top 5 automobile-producing nations. Demand is being fuelled by China's MIIT's prioritisation of infotainment systems and other smart car technology. Sales of mid-range and premium cars, which frequently contain cutting-edge infotainment systems, have increased because of rising disposable incomes in nations like India and Southeast Asia. The introduction of cutting-edge features like voice assistants and augmented reality (AR) navigation is fuelled by the presence of technologically sophisticated automakers like Toyota and Honda in Japan.

UNITED STATES AUTOMOTIVE INFOTAINMENT MARKET ANALYSIS

In 2025, United States accounted for 70.70% of the market share in North America. Growing customer demand for improved in-car entertainment, seamless connectivity, and cutting-edge navigation systems is propelling the automotive infotainment industry in the US. One of the main drivers of market expansion is the growing popularity of connected cars with intelligent infotainment systems coupled with rising number of new and innovative cars like electric vehicles. The U.S. Energy Information Administration reports that in the second half of 2023, sales of hybrids, plug-in hybrids, and BEVs in the United States hit their highest percentage of total LDV sales, at 17.9%. Out of the 459 distinct LDV models, manufacturers produced 20 new BEV models in 2023, primarily in the second half, for a total of 70 BEV types by year's end. Demand has also been fuelled by the improved user experience brought about by the incorporation of voice assistants like Google Assistant and Amazon Alexa into car infotainment systems. Another significant factor is the growing demand for electric cars (EVs). Prominent EV manufacturers like Tesla integrate advanced infotainment systems with features like integrated app ecosystems, huge touchscreen displays, and over-the-air (OTA) upgrades. Infotainment adoption is also being fuelled by consumer demand for cars with heads-up displays (HUDs) and adv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S).

EUROPE AUTOMOTIVE INFOTAINMENT MARKET ANALYSIS

The market for automotive infotainment in Europe is mostly driven by strict government rules for car safety and the increasing use of advanced driving functions. Infotainment systems with these functions are indirectly promoted by the General Safety Regulation of the European Commission, which requires sophisticated safety features like intelligent speed assistance and emergency lane-keeping systems. Additionally, innovation in high-end infotainment technologies is fuelled by Europe's dominance in the production of luxury automobiles, which includes companies like BMW, Mercedes-Benz, and Audi. The region's adoption of infotainment is growing due to the move towards electric and hybrid automobiles and consistent growth in sales. Europe's (including the UK's) automobile sales and production can be said to be quite close. In 2021, there were almost 17 Million cars sold, followed by a brief drop to roughly 15 million in 2022 and a significant increase of 18.7% to over 18 Million in 2023. In terms of sales, Germany, the UK, France, Italy, and Spain were the top five nations. The demand for smart navigation systems and energy management interfaces built into entertainment units is rising in nations with robust EV markets, such as Germany and Norway.

LATIN AMERICA AUTOMOTIVE INFOTAINMENT MARKET ANALYSIS

Growing car ownership and increased consumer desire for feature-rich yet reasonably priced automobiles are driving growth in the Latin American automotive infotainment market. In 2023, Mexico produced over 4 Million vehicles, and Brazil produced around 2.3 Million. Mexico and Brazil are among the world's largest producers of motor vehicles. The presence of international automakers like Ford, Volkswagen, and General Motors, as well as growing automotive manufacturing, have made Brazil and Mexico the major markets. The International Organisation of Motor Vehicle Manufacturers (OICA) reports that the demand for infotainment systems has increased because of a steady increase in vehicle production in Latin America. Thanks to growing disposable incomes, consumers in the area are choosing cars with entertainment amenities, smartphone integration, and navigation more and more.

MIDDLE EAST AND AFRICA AUTOMOTIVE INFOTAINMENT MARKET ANALYSIS

The growing popularity of premium cars and growing consumer demands for intelligent in-car features are driving the automotive infotainment industry in the Middle East and Africa. High-end cars with cutting-edge infotainment systems are highly preferred in wealthy markets like the United Arab Emirates and Saudi Arabia. Adoption of entertainment systems is also being aided by the popularity of electric and hybrid cars, especially in the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C) nations. Growing urbanisation and better road infrastructure in Africa are encouraging more people to buy cars, which is raising demand for entertainment systems in both the new and aftermarket markets. The incorporation of navigation and driver-assistance technologies is being supported by governments in nations like South Africa, who are encouraging car safety and digitisation.

COMPETITIVE LANDSCAPE:

Key players in the market are actively engaging in research and development to introduce innovative and more user-friendly systems. They are focusing on integrating advanced technologies like artificial intelligence, voice recognition, and augmented reality to enhance user experience and safety. Partnerships with technology giants and startups are prevalent, aiming to leverage expertise in software and connectivity for cutting-edge solutions. For instance, in February 2024, L&T Technology Services (LTTS) announced a strategic partnership with Marelli, a leading automotive technology supplier, to transform automotive infotainment and information cluster design using Marelli's cutting-edge Digital Twin solutions. This collaboration leverages LTTS's expertise to streamline software development and reduce costs, paving the way for Software Defined Vehicles (SDV). Additionally, these companies are also investing in adapting their products to comply with diverse global regulatory standards and consumer preferences. Moreover, there is a significant emphasis on developing sustainable, energy-efficient systems, especially for the burgeoning electric vehicle segment, to align with global environmental concerns.
